Hackus and Knieste is a simple dish typical of the Harz region . It mainly consists of carefully cleaned, halved, oil-coated potatoes ( knees ) seasoned with salt and caraway seeds , which are baked on a baking sheet at around 200 ° C for one hour in the stove. It is served with minced meat ( hackus ) and cucumber mixed with onion and egg yolk and seasoned with salt and pepper . The meat can crude as minced , or fried, like a meatball , are to served. There are numerous variations of the knee, for example the caraway can be replaced by other spices.
